Output 3d61bb09645c0578b0705e27046be1570454e21ad9833dc933820582cbc8d5f3:0

value
1747156
script pubkey
OP_0 OP_PUSHBYTES_20 590e74fc536c50d67416bb3f49e2a2d1984f4602
address
bc1qty88flznd3gdvaqkhvl5nc4z6xvy73szctzud6
transaction
3d61bb09645c0578b0705e27046be1570454e21ad9833dc933820582cbc8d5f3
confirmations
74573
spent
true